PwC finds companies may be overlooking the riskiest cyber threats

A new survey by P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C) has found that 60 per cent of organisations do not have a handle on the problem. 20 per cent had little to no understanding of the risks posed by data breaches through third parties. PwC said its findings are a red flag in an environment where 60% of the C-suite respondents anticipate an increase in cybercrime in 2022. But 69 per cent predict a rise in cyber spending in 2022 compared to 55 per cent last year.
